c语言,c#语言找到1到1000之间的完美数

应用c#和c语言分别 找出1到1000之间的完美数

人无完人,但是在数字当中却存在着“完美数字”
##首先让我们知道什么是完美数:
这个数的所有的真因子即除了自身以外的所有公约数的和等于本身,这样的数被称为完美数,完备数,完全数。

知识点
1.for循环的嵌套使用。
2.运算符“%”的含义和应用。

*首先来的是c#编程语言
在这里插入图片描述
注意事项
1.要搞清楚每一个定义的变量它的意义是什么。例如我定义一个i.用来依次记录存储可能存在的完美数。(别的在图片上已经注明)
2.要注意循环体具体完整性。就是定义sum,j的位置。因为每轮到一个可能存在的完美数对他进行判断的时候,都要使sum从0开始,j从0开始判断。这是最容易被忽略的地方。
3.j的范围是从1到i的前一位。因为约数肯定存在在这个数的前面。

接下来是c语言程序在这里插入图片描述
二者在标准输出之间存在差异,其他方面都是相同的。

结语
在数字无穷无尽中,追求完美。
在人生的道路上,完美自身,完善自己。
用一笔浓墨,一笔一笔写下我们的完美人生,未来可期。

  • 1
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值